Ontario surpasses 18,000 cases of COVID-19

There are 387 new cases of COVID-19 in Ontario.  That brings the province’s total to 18,310.

There have been 274 recoveries in the last 24 hours, that’s  69.8-percent of cases since the beginning of the outbreak.

The number of deaths increased by 61 over the last day, bringing that total to 1,361.

The province tested 10,664 people in the last 24 hours.  The number of people who have tested negative over the course of the pandemic now sits at 334,404.
